Output de10fe56b35bf4c2381ebaf78bba5567f7f368f89d16fd82aa6d703e21467076:1

value
18568520
script pubkey
OP_0 OP_PUSHBYTES_20 e70b5d0bd9630059d3e9a6ac3fe18de32f17c9db
address
ltc1quu946z7evvq9n5lf56krlcvduvh30jwmfercr4
transaction
de10fe56b35bf4c2381ebaf78bba5567f7f368f89d16fd82aa6d703e21467076
spent
true